Brisbane, is in the southeast corner of Queensland, Australia. Brisbane, or ‘Briz-Vegas' as it is affectionately known by Australians, is Queensland 's largest city. Although not as hectic as Sydney, Brisbane is a metropolitan city with museums, art galleries, universities, restaurants, and shopping and a welcoming, relaxed vibe. Brisbane is an outdoor city that combines the old sandstone churches with the new of the glass high rise buildings. Throughout the city are open parklands with palm trees where you can sit, relax and enjoy in Brisbane 's subtropical weather.

Whatever pace you want to enjoy Brisbane has it all. Try a cappuccino by the river, abseiling the Kangaroo Point cliffs, climb the Story Bridge, do some serious shopping or enjoy the variety of water sports in the area.

At night, try the fine restaurants, sophisticated bars and live music venues. If you are interested in something more cultural there are the musicals, art galleries, live theatre, museums and guided walking tours of the city's historical sites.

Make Brisbane your base if you want to explore further a field. Visit the seaside towns and enjoy seafood straight from the fishing boats. Explore Moreton Bay and the islands, the white sandy beaches of the Sunshine Coast and Gold Coast areas.

Brisbane enjoys year round great weather and the climate is warm for most of the year. Brisbane itself is built along the Brisbane River and is a great place to base yourself as it is serviced by an excellent public transport system, which includes buses, taxis, trains and water-craft. The city is also a great place to get all of your tour information and tips for exploring the rest of Queensland .

Brisbane city is located just 9km from the airport and is easily accessible by Sky Train from the airport. Disembark at Roma Street Station, located right beside the gorgeous Roma Street Parklands and a large range of backpacker hostels, friendly tour operators and pubs and clubs for you to meet fellow travelers in. Located just across the river is Brisbane 's South Bank which features a beach, fabulous restaurants and cafes, and acres of parklands for you to enjoy.

Brisbane is fast developing a reputation for its live music scene, so when the sun goes down make your way to Fortitude Valley; home to some of the best nightspots in Brisbane . Brisbane is also a city with a great reputation for its arts scene and venues such as the Queensland Performing Arts Centre or QPAC are worth a visit.

When the weekend comes, head to a local market for breakfast and while you are there check out the arts and crafts, great food, second-hand goods and organic produce.

Brisbane, the gateway to the Tropical North, and the Sunshine and Gold Coasts is a destination in itself so base yourself at one of Brisbane 's hostels and take some time to explore the city and its surrounds.
